Default '02 with Steering issues

Now that our new to us '06 Ram 2500 Turbodiesel and brand new Rockwood Travel Trailer are home, it's time to get back to some issues with our Durango. '02 D, 4.7, 4x4. 122,000 miles. It has developed a bit of a steering issue. When turning corners the wheel is harder to turn than normal. Lane changes on the highway appear normal; it's only when turning corners that you notice it. Changed out the power steering fluid and it got somewhat better, but still turns harder than normal. What is the logical next step? Pump?

i would check for leaks in the ps lines, but if your not loosing fluid i wouldnt expect to find anything, if there are no leaks i would say the internals of the pump are starting to wear out

What's your tire wear look like as well? Worn suspension / bad alignment will also cause a harder steering feel. An '02 with 120k miles is bound to have some suspension wear if it's all original.
